Transaction ec91480624c97572df0820e1b1ea2da28024dd6205a3263652804e4e324566a6
1 Input
1 Output
-
ec91480624c97572df0820e1b1ea2da28024dd6205a3263652804e4e324566a6:0
- value
- 2881387
- script pubkey
- OP_0 OP_PUSHBYTES_20 338b993d4e8da012d4291b04063359e5b5df2860
- address
- bc1qxw9ej02w3ksp94pfrvzqvv6euk6a72rq0aj3yp